Kitchen Equipment - East Community Center Littleton Public Schools is requesting pricing for kitchen equipment/supplies, inside delivery to final ( classroom) location, installation, setup, training for the requested equipment. Installation should include uncrating, setting in place, leveling, and assembly of all components.
Kitchen equipment and supplies Shelving units, security unit, double combi oven, water filter for combi oven, ice maker, ice bin, wall shelf, worktable with drawers, double overshelf, drop- in prep sink with faucet, insulated mobile meal pan carriers, heated cabinet, custom cutting boards.

DPW USAG HAWAII BARRACKS FURNITURE - Directorate of Public Works ( DPW), Military Housing Division USAG- HI Schofield Barracks is requesting barracks furniture including bunk beds, mattresses, and drawers to replace and sustain non- functioning furniture in the Military Barracks. Additi
Procurement of barracks furniture including bunk beds, mattresses, drawers, wall lockers, dryers, washers, refrigerator-freezers, microwaves, and ranges. Delivery is required by October 31, 2026, to Schofield Barracks, HI. Offers are due by July 27, 2026, at 10:00 AM Hawaii Standard Time. Questions are due by July 22, 2026. The government will evaluate offers based on technical acceptability and price. Past performance will be reviewed for responsibility determination.
